1
0
mirror of https://github.com/ppy/osu.git synced 2025-01-13 02:32:55 +08:00

apply code quality fixes

This commit is contained in:
Nitrous 2022-07-28 15:30:45 +08:00
parent bca3994d91
commit 0d36907cad
No known key found for this signature in database
GPG Key ID: 85EC4A6AE8F69D64
4 changed files with 8 additions and 6 deletions

View File

@ -37,7 +37,7 @@ namespace osu.Game.Tests.Visual.Gameplay
[SetUpSteps]
public void SetupSteps()
{
AddStep("reset clock", () => gameplayClockContainer.Reset(false));
AddStep("reset clock", () => gameplayClockContainer.Reset());
AddStep("set hit objects", setHitObjects);
}

View File

@ -174,7 +174,9 @@ namespace osu.Game.Screens.Play.HUD
protected override void UpdateObjects(IEnumerable<HitObject> objects)
{
graph.Objects = objects;
if (objects != null)
graph.Objects = objects;
info.StartTime = FirstHitTime;
info.EndTime = LastHitTime;
bar.StartTime = FirstHitTime;

View File

@ -30,8 +30,8 @@ namespace osu.Game.Screens.Play.HUD
set
{
objects = value;
FirstHitTime = objects.FirstOrDefault()?.StartTime ?? 0;
LastHitTime = objects.LastOrDefault()?.GetEndTime() ?? 0;
FirstHitTime = objects?.FirstOrDefault()?.StartTime ?? 0;
LastHitTime = objects?.LastOrDefault()?.GetEndTime() ?? 0;
UpdateObjects(objects);
}
}
@ -42,7 +42,7 @@ namespace osu.Game.Screens.Play.HUD
protected double LastHitTime { get; private set; }
protected abstract void UpdateProgress(double progress, bool isIntro);
protected abstract void UpdateObjects(IEnumerable<HitObject> objects);
protected abstract void UpdateObjects(IEnumerable<HitObject>? objects);
[BackgroundDependencyLoader]
private void load()

View File

@ -66,7 +66,7 @@ namespace osu.Game.Skinning
{
}
protected override void UpdateObjects(IEnumerable<HitObject> objects)
protected override void UpdateObjects(IEnumerable<HitObject>? objects)
{
}